Established in 1951, IOM is the leading inter-governmental organization in the field of migration and works closely with governmental, intergovernmental and non-governmental partners. With 174 member states, a further 8 states holding observer status and offices in over 100 countries, IOM is dedicated to promoting humane and orderly migration for the benefit of all. It does so by providing services and advice to governments and migrants.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Carry out preliminary research on relevant assigned topics for the development and strengthening of project proposals and concept notes.
  • Assist in drafting concept notes and proposals for potential donors and funding opportunities by compiling general background information from various sources and providing specific inputs upon instruction.
  • Review and carry out preliminary editing of donor reports from programme units and participate in the report finalization process with the Donor Report team at the Regional Office in Nairobi.
  • Assist in identifying potential and realistic funding opportunities by collecting donor information, documenting and tracking liaison activities with potential donors and attending relevant meetings as an observer.
  • Provide support to monitoring efforts for the Mission by applying data collection methods and maintaining adequate documentation and records of project activities, data and reports.
  • Compile and coordinate inputs for information requests from Headquarters, the Regional Office, other IOM missions and external partners, such as donors, government, partner agencies, and implementing partners.
  • Support the knowledge management of the Programme Support Unit (PSU) by maintaining and updating the PSU project matrix and maintaining institutional memories or other documentation and information management systems.
  • In close coordination with and guidance from the Communications Officer and RO/HQ communications team, draft specific components or elements of materials to contribute to communications/visibility related activities for the Mission.
  • Perform such other duties as may be assigned.
